What Is an Immigration Bond
An immigration bond is a fiscal guarantee that allows a incarcerated immigrant to be released from ICE holding while their immigration case moves through the legal system. Analogous to a bail bond in the criminal system, an immigration bond guarantees that the person will be present at all scheduled immigration court hearings. There are two primary categories of immigration bonds: delivery bonds and voluntary departure bonds. A delivery bond permits the detained person to be released so they can spend time with their family and meet with their legal representative while awaiting their hearing. A voluntary departure bond permits the person to leave the country willingly by a designated timeframe, with the bond amount refunded upon leaving.
The sum of an immigration bond may differ considerably, commonly ranging from $1,500 to $25,000 or higher, based on the details of the situation. Factors including the individual’s criminal background, likelihood of fleeing, connections to the local community, and immigration status all determine the bond amount determined by an immigration court judge. An legal representative can also establish early on whether a detained individual is actually eligible for bond — a vital initial step that loved ones often overlook. Certain immigration offenses immediately bar an individual from bond eligibility, such as aggravated felony convictions and terrorism-related allegations. Without this awareness, families may spend precious time and resources chasing a bond hearing that was at no point a possible avenue. How an Attorney Can Reduce Bond Amounts
In a lot of cases, the initial bond sum set by ICE is excessively high, putting an immense financial strain on loved ones who are currently dealing with difficulties. An immigration bond attorney can request a bond redetermination hearing before an immigration court judge to argue for a reduced bond figure. During this hearing, the lawyer submits supporting documentation and juridical contentions to establish that a more reasonable bond is justified given the person’s situation.
The process requires careful planning and a profound grasp of what immigration judges consider when setting bond figures. Who is eligible to receive an immigration bond in Pleasant View, UT?
Not all detained individuals are eligible for an immigration bond. Eligibility depends on a number of factors, including the type of the immigration charges, criminal history, and whether the detainee presents a threat to the community or a flight risk. Individuals subject to mandatory detention because of certain criminal convictions or security issues may not be eligible for a bond. What happens if the immigration bond conditions are not met in Pleasant View, UT?
If the individual let out on an immigration bond fails to present themselves at their appointed immigration court hearings or breaches the requirements of their freedom, the bond will be lost, meaning the entire bond amount will not be refunded to the party who put up it. Additionally, the arrested individual may be subject to re-arrest, and their refusal to comply can negatively impact the resolution of their immigration matter.
